What Digital Record Inspection Means for Compliance

Digital record inspection refers to the systematic review of electronic documents and metadata to verify adherence to regulatory requirements and internal policies. The process clarifies digital records’ integrity, shaping compliance implications across governance, risk, and audit. It emphasizes workflow setup, monitoring real time metrics, and recognizing inspection pitfalls, ensuring transparency, traceability, and defensible decisions while preserving freedom to operate within regulatory boundaries.

How to Set Up Effective Digital Record Inspection Workflows

Effective digital record inspection workflows translate governance expectations into repeatable processes. The approach defines clear inputs, responsibilities, and timelines, enabling consistent execution. A modular design supports scalable set up workflows, while standardized checkpoints ensure compliance alignment. Real time monitoring is integrated to detect deviations promptly, supporting rapid corrective action. Documentation, version control, and periodic reviews sustain accuracy, transparency, and freedom to adapt.

Key Metrics and Flags to Watch in Real Time

Real-time monitoring hinges on a defined set of metrics and flags designed to flag deviations, quantify performance, and trigger timely actions. The approach emphasizes data quality and anomaly detection, with metrics such as completeness, accuracy, timeliness, and consistency tracked continuously. Thresholds, drift indicators, and alerting rules enable rapid assessment, ensuring decisions rest on stable signals rather than sporadic fluctuations.

Can Automated Tools Replace Human Review Entirely?

Automated tools cannot wholly replace human review. They accelerate detection, but nuanced judgment remains essential. In digital governance, compliance automation supports observers yet relies on human oversight to interpret context, mitigate risk, and ensure accountability.

How Are False Positives Minimized in Inspections?

False positives are minimized through layered verification, threshold tuning, and anomaly scoring; inspection efficiency improves as calibration, audit trails, and human-in-the-loop review balance precision with throughput, ensuring consistent outcomes without sacrificing investigative rigor.
